Rosh Chodesh Nisan

  • Ruach haMaqom at the UU Meeting House 152 Pearl Street Burlington, Vt. United States (map)

Rosh Chodesh Nisan, Saturday, April 2nd, 7 pm. As we stand on the precipice of the foundational mythic journey of the Jewish people, we pause on the New Moon preceding Passover, to clear ourselves in preparation. Havdalla, too! Through chant, song, reflection and an opportunity to discern the deep rhythms of our calendar cycle, we will explore what is being held back and make it possible for a new birthing in our lives. All are invited, Jewish and otherwise; male-identified folx welcome, too! Weather permitting, parts of this event will take place in the Memorial Garden at the UU.
